Finding the Right Used Barite Grinding Mill: A Buyer’s Guide
The search for a reliable used grinding mill for barite processing in the North American market can be a daunting task. Operators in the USA and Mexico looking to expand capacity or replace aging equipment need machinery that delivers consistent performance, high yield, and maintains product quality—all without the capital expenditure of a brand-new unit. Barite, or baryte, is a mineral composed of barium sulfate, and its primary use is in the oil and gas industry as a weighting agent in drilling mud. This application demands a very specific fineness and purity, making the choice of grinding mill absolutely critical to the profitability of your operation.
When evaluating used mills, key considerations include the mill’s previous application (ensuring it wasn’t used on overly abrasive materials that caused excessive wear), the condition of grinding elements like rollers and rings, and the availability of spare parts. A common pitfall is purchasing a machine only to discover that critical components are no longer manufactured or are prohibitively expensive to replace. Furthermore, the efficiency of the mill’s internal classification system is paramount for barite, as it directly impacts the percentage of product meeting the required API fineness spec.
